CLARENCE, N.Y. (WIVB) - State Police say they stopped a driver on Main Street in Clarence, late Tuesday night.
Around 10:50 p.m. police stopped 44-year-old Thomas P. Tillery for failure to keep right. Police say he failed field sobriety tests and had an alleged blood alcohol content of .20 percent, more than twice the legal limit.
Police say he was charged with aggravated driving while intoxicated.
